How Much Does a Replacement BMW Key Cost?

If you have a BMW or a Mercedes, you may need to replace your car key. This can be a costly process. The dealership will charge you to ship the new key and program it to your vehicle. Locksmiths can save you money by doing the task at a fraction of price.

The price of a new BMW fob can vary greatly dependent on the year and model of the vehicle. The majority of models need a transponder, which is embedded microchip that transmits an individual signal to the vehicle's immobilizer system to prevent theft and tampering. If your new BMW key has a transponder, you can expect to pay slightly more than if it does not.

Another factor that could affect the cost of replacing a BMW key is the type of lock the key is secured with. The older BMW models use traditional mechanical keys, which are able to be replaced at an affordable price. Modern models feature remote-locking functions that are controlled by the key fob. These keys are more complicated and costly to replace.

Certain BMW models are equipped with Comfort Access smart keys, which allow you to unlock your vehicle and start the engine without the key. These keys are more complex than regular BMW keys, and they require specialized equipment to program them. They are also more expensive than regular BMW keys. The cost of replacing a BMW key may not be as cheap as you think, but it isn't so expensive as you think. The price will depend on the type of key you require and if you'd like to add a transponder chip, or smart key features to your vehicle. Smart keys (also called proximity keys) let you unlock your car and then start it without needing to insert the key in the ignition. They cost more to replace than traditional keys as they require more advanced technology.

The key fob is fitted with a battery that allows it to communicate electronically with the vehicle. It is possible to buy a second-hand BMW fob on eBay and other sites. However, this is not an option that is secure. These fake keys can be easily activated by criminals who know how. They also have the ability to override the security features of your BMW which are designed to stop any unauthorized access to the vehicle.

Always keep your key fob in a pouch that blocks signals. This will prevent thieves from using signal amplifiers to detect the key fob's identification signal. This is not a common method of stealing, but it can occur in certain situations. You can also safeguard your car key fob by taking it out of the ignition and placing it in a safe place.

Some BMW models have smart keys that allow you to lock and start your vehicle remotely. However, these advanced keys are powered by internal batteries that may be worn out over time. If your BMW car remote is lagging to respond or won't turn on at all It could be time to replace the battery.

The cost of replacing a BMW key fob will depend on the model you have and the year that it was produced. In general, you can expect to pay between $200 and $500 for an entirely new key. The price may increase depending on the model with more advanced features, such as a smart key.
